Typewriter Keys

The function of these Typewriter keys is the major function of the keyboard,
which is similar to the keys on a typewriter. It also provides several keys for
special purposes, such as the [Ctrl], [Alt] and [Esc] key.
When the lock keys are pressed, the corresponding LEDs will light up to indicate
their status:
Num Lock: Press and hold the [Fn] key and press this key to toggle the
n
Num Lock on and off. When this function is activated, you can use the
numeric keys that are embedded in the typewriter keys.
Caps Lock: Press this key to toggle the Caps Lock on and off. When this
n
function is activated, the letters you type are kept in uppercase.
Scroll Lock: Press and hold the [Fn] key and press this key to toggle the
n
Scroll Lock on and off. This function is defined by individual programs,
and it is usually used under DOS.
